diff --git a/src/agents/pi-tools.before-tool-call.ts b/src/agents/pi-tools.before-tool-call.ts
new file mode 100644
index 0000000000..d310c4dae4
--- /dev/null
+++ b/src/agents/pi-tools.before-tool-call.ts
@@ -0,0 +1,96 @@
+import type { AnyAgentTool } from "./tools/common.js";
+import { createSubsystemLogger } from "../logging/subsystem.js";
+import { getGlobalHookRunner } from "../plugins/hook-runner-global.js";
+import { normalizeToolName } from "./tool-policy.js";
+
+type HookContext = {
+ agentId?: string;
+ sessionKey?: string;
+};
+
+type HookOutcome = { blocked: true; reason: string } | { blocked: false; params: unknown };
+
+const log = createSubsystemLogger("agents/tools");
+
+function isPlainObject(value: unknown): value is Record {
+ return typeof value === "object" && value !== null && !Array.isArray(value);
+}
+
+export async function runBeforeToolCallHook(args: {
+ toolName: string;
+ params: unknown;
+ toolCallId?: string;
+ ctx?: HookContext;
+}): Promise {
+ const hookRunner = getGlobalHookRunner();
+ if (!hookRunner?.hasHooks("before_tool_call")) {
+ return { blocked: false, params: args.params };
+ }
+
+ const toolName = normalizeToolName(args.toolName || "tool");
+ const params = args.params;
+ try {
+ const normalizedParams = isPlainObject(params) ? params : {};
+ const hookResult = await hookRunner.runBeforeToolCall(
+ {
+ toolName,
+ params: normalizedParams,
+ },
+ {
+ toolName,
+ agentId: args.ctx?.agentId,
+ sessionKey: args.ctx?.sessionKey,
+ },
+ );
+
+ if (hookResult?.block) {
+ return {
+ blocked: true,
+ reason: hookResult.blockReason || "Tool call blocked by plugin hook",
+ };
+ }
+
+ if (hookResult?.params && isPlainObject(hookResult.params)) {
+ if (isPlainObject(params)) {
+ return { blocked: false, params: { ...params, ...hookResult.params } };
+ }
+ return { blocked: false, params: hookResult.params };
+ }
+ } catch (err) {
+ const toolCallId = args.toolCallId ? ` toolCallId=${args.toolCallId}` : "";
+ log.warn(`before_tool_call hook failed: tool=${toolName}${toolCallId} error=${String(err)}`);
+ }
+
+ return { blocked: false, params };
+}
+
+export function wrapToolWithBeforeToolCallHook(
+ tool: AnyAgentTool,
+ ctx?: HookContext,
+): AnyAgentTool {
+ const execute = tool.execute;
+ if (!execute) {
+ return tool;
+ }
+ const toolName = tool.name || "tool";
+ return {
+ ...tool,
+ execute: async (toolCallId, params, signal, onUpdate) => {
+ const outcome = await runBeforeToolCallHook({
+ toolName,
+ params,
+ toolCallId,
+ ctx,
+ });
+ if (outcome.blocked) {
+ throw new Error(outcome.reason);
+ }
+ return await execute(toolCallId, outcome.params, signal, onUpdate);
+ },
+ };
+}
+
+export const __testing = {
+ runBeforeToolCallHook,
+ isPlainObject,
+};
